Body
Origins and Family
Richard Towneley was born on 1629[2]. His father was Charles Towneley[4]. His mother was Mary Trappes-Byrnand[5].
Personal Life
Among Richard Towneley's spouses was Margaret Paston[6]. Children include John Towneley[7]; Frances Towneley[8]; Cecily Towneley[9]; Clement Towneley[10]; he[11]; and Charles Towneley[12], 1658–1712[16].
Death and Burial
Richard Towneley died on January 22, 1706[3].
